This article is about the boss. For other uses, see Yeti (Disambiguation).
The Yeti is a Lv. 110 boss.

Appearance[]
The Yeti is a reskin of The Gorilla King boss. However, it does not have the same six-pack of the latter, and uses a different head model. It is covered from head to toe in whitish-blue fur, with flatter, ice-like surfaces on its hands and feet. On its face is a large, flat nose, white eyes with red tints and a large, open mouth with large and sharp teeth. It has fluffy hair and a long, mane-like beard appearing on both his head and neck.
Location[]
The Yeti can be found in the Frozen Village, First Sea.

Tips & Tricks[]
- One method to defeat the Yeti is landing a hit on the boss and running away before it reacts and hits the player (hit and run). If done correctly, it should be easy to consistently land hits on the boss without it getting hits of its own (Note: the player should make sure to not run out of energy, otherwise they won't be able to dodge).
- Another method is sky camping and using ranged moves or dodging in the air (Also note: make sure to not run out of energy, otherwise it won’t be possible to dodge or jump).
Trivia[]
- The Yeti's head resembles the UMAD Yeti Roblox Hat.
- The Yeti can get stuck under the ice when hit with a powerful attack.
- The item that the Yeti drops, the Yeti Fur, can be used to craft 10x Frozen bait and is used to craft Invisibility potion.
- Due to its similar attack patterns, Yeti is considered as an upgraded version of The Gorilla King.
